Voting continues on 43 seats of District Development Council, crowds seen at polling booths amid severe cold

1 min read

District Development Council elections are being held in Jammu and Kashmir on Saturday. These elections are being held in the state for the first time after the removal of Article 370. Polling for the first phase of the District Development Council elections has started. The people started arriving at the polling stations from seven in the morning and cast votes. At present, the state is getting cold, despite this, people are coming to the polling booths in large numbers to cast their votes. This voting process will continue till 2 pm.Let us know that this first phase of voting is being held for 43 seats. These include 18 seats in Jammu and 25 in Kashmir. In the first phase, around 296 candidates are in the fray. Also, let us know that in some areas of Jammu and Kashmir, voting is going on for the panchayat by-election. Article 370 was removed in the year 2019 in Jammu and Kashmir. This is the first election after this. In view of this, strict security arrangements have been made in the valley. Which can lead to peaceful voting.
